Output 39a97d32865293167b375bd5cc8ab28da07c21892ed645c45890c12b86601629:1

value
5035000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bba90e0327c1f9f67a21f6efdd653e8a8c3eff7a OP_EQUAL
address
3JoGoYZdPqFBriePoG2n2gtKhJHfE11JXj
transaction
39a97d32865293167b375bd5cc8ab28da07c21892ed645c45890c12b86601629
spent
true